Output 2f61501d951ea4aeca756fb974dca47e83a7c535ae62886a5afe25a8c7d41524:0

value
1550927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5355211503117e6604f0c79747e69442b4b622b2 OP_EQUAL
address
39HdzM97cBdUSC1bGNuP3rrAPtH7xzaVXj
transaction
2f61501d951ea4aeca756fb974dca47e83a7c535ae62886a5afe25a8c7d41524
confirmations
472526
spent
true